After capturing the Brave CF flyweight championship, Muhammad Mokaev has already turned his attention to new goals. The fighter hinted at a potential move to the bantamweight division in pursuit of becoming a two-weight world champion.
Mokaev achieved a second-round stoppage against Gerard Burns at Brave 100 in Bahrain. His future plans partially hinged on the outcome of the event’s main bout between his teammate, Hamza Kooheji, and bantamweight titleholder Borislav Nikolic.
When Kooheji fell short against Nikolic, Mokaev entered the cage following the fight. The two champions exchanged an intense stare, teasing a possible showdown between divisions.
“I will go to Mohammed Shahid’s office tomorrow and tell him, ‘Pay the man so he can take care of his family. I respect what he said, he’s a humble guy,’” Mokaev told Bloody Elbow after the face-off.
